Recommended Care
- Professional dry clean only to preserve wool quality and shape.
- Avoid washing in water to prevent shrinkage and distortion.
- Store folded in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
- If needed, steam gently to remove wrinkles; avoid direct ironing.

About Pucci
Pucci, also known as Emilio Pucci, is an iconic Italian luxury fashion house celebrated for its vibrant prints and kaleidoscopic colors in womenswear. Founded by the Marchese Emilio Pucci in the late 1940s, the brand is synonymous with a jet-set glamour that combines playful patterns with elegant fluidity. Over the years, Pucci has captivated fashion enthusiasts with its ready-to-wear collections, eye-catching dresses, and exquisite accessories, including scarves and footwear that embody a chic, Mediterranean lifestyle. The label's distinctive design ethos—merging art and fashion—offers shoppers timeless yet unmistakably modern pieces that radiate sophistication and youthful exuberance, making them a staple in discerning wardrobes worldwide.
